Address 0 RVN

RRdPA2Pv8deqUvEVZMfBMXSkJ72bS68CKR

Confirmed

Total Received1378.88043884 RVN
Total Sent1378.88043884 RVN
Final Balance0 RVN
No. Transactions2

Transactions